About This Home

This small cabin-style home on three private acres in Charleston, Maine offers the perfect blend of rural charm and potential. Charleston is a peaceful community with a population of about 1,640 residents, making it an ideal setting for anyone seeking space and quiet. The home has already had important updates completed, including brand-new roof shingles, fresh exterior paint, and replaced sills, providing a solid exterior to build upon. Inside, the home is unfinished, giving you a blank canvas to design and complete however you choose—whether you envision a cozy year-round residence, a weekend getaway, or a vacation rental retreat.
The property includes an attached two-car garage along with a detached two-car garage, offering plenty of room for vehicles, storage, a workshop, or hobby space. Outdoors, the location is hard to beat. The property is within walking distance of the Bud Leavitt Wildlife Management Area, which spans over 6,500 acres and offers opportunities for hunting, hiking, bird watching, snowmobiling, and limited ATV riding on gravel roads. For outdoor enthusiasts, it's a true four-season playground right at your doorstep.
Despite its quiet setting, the home is conveniently located. Dover-Foxcroft, with its hospital, grocery stores, and restaurants, is only about 13 miles away, an easy 15-20 minute drive. Bangor and Bangor International Airport are just 28 miles away, placing city amenities and travel within about 30-40 minutes. For bigger trips, Boston is approximately 234 miles from the property, making regional travel accessible while still allowing you to enjoy the privacy and tranquility of rural Maine living.
This property is an excellent opportunity for someone ready to bring their own vision to life while enjoying the benefits of recent structural updates, garage space, acreage, and unmatched access to Maine's outdoors.
